Ferinject 100mg Injection replenishes iron levels in the body. This medication treats iron-deficiency anemia, a condition characterized by insufficient red blood cells due to low iron. Red blood cells, crucial for oxygen transport, require iron for their production. Administered intravenously via slow infusion by a healthcare professional, the dosage and frequency of Ferinject 100mg Injection are determined by your physician based on your anemia severity. A balanced diet rich in iron is also recommended; good sources include legumes, spinach and other leafy greens, beans, eggs, dried fruits, and meat. Common side effects may include taste changes, elevated blood pressure, nausea, and injection site reactions (pain, redness, swelling). Rapid infusion may cause temporary low blood pressure. Your doctor will monitor for allergic reactions (shortness of breath, dizziness, discomfort, hives, facial/tongue/throat swelling). Report persistent or bothersome side effects. This medication is unsuitable for non-iron deficiency anemias. Inform your doctor of rheumatoid arthritis, asthma, allergies, hypertension, or liver disease before use, as these may influence treatment. Pregnancy or breastfeeding safety is undetermined; consult your doctor. Blood tests will monitor your blood cell counts, iron levels, treatment progress, and side effects. Limiting alcohol consumption during treatment is advised.
